Coca-Cola Philippines gets nod for leadership, sustainability in ACES Awards 2022

The Asia Corporate Excellence & Sustainability (ACES) Awards 2022 recently recognized Coca-Cola Beverages Philippines, Inc. or CCBPI, the soft drink company’s bottling arm in the country, as among the Industry Champions of the Year.

The award was given last November to select companies which “have a distinct competitive edge, set the industry trends, and have commendable best practices in place.” The ACES Awards website also adds that the recognition is for “inspiring leaders and sustainability advocates” across various industries in Asia.

CCBPI President and CEO Gareth McGeown gave credit to the company’s over 10,000 employees, calling the award a testament to their passion and hard work. “Being cited as among the Industry Champions of the Year in Asia will further fuel us to keep pursuing our journey of service to Filipinos—through refreshing beverages and strong sustainability initiatives,” he said.

In keeping with its sustainability drive and commitment to recycle and reduce waste, CCBPI is eyeing to make 100% of its packaging recyclable by 2025, to use at least 50% recycled material in its packaging by 2030, and to collect and recycle a bottle or can for each one it sells by 2030.

To achieve this, the company launched the first food-grade, bottle-to-bottle recycling facility in the country—PETValue Philippines. It is a joint venture signed in 2020 with Thailand-based Indorama Ventures to establish a safe and advanced recycling facility.

According to CCBPI’s website, the projected capacity of the now-operational PETValue, or the amount of used plastic bottles it can process, is 30,000 metric tons per year or about two billion pieces of plastic bottles, with an output of 16,000 metric tons a year of recycled PET resin.

The company reiterated that it is pursuing every opportunity to attain its sustainability and recycling goals by “making bold moves in sustainable use of water, energy, and packaging, among others.”

CCBPI added that “The ACES Awards has built a strong reputation as one of the most prestigious industry accolades—a fact underscored by the exclusive list of winners, which includes some of Asia’s most renowned business leaders, corporations, and brands, and now, Coca-Cola Beverages Philippines, Inc.”

Aside from CCBPI, other Philippine companies that were recognized by ACES Awards this year were BDO Unibank, Inc. and Globe Telecom.
